94%

Great place and highly recommended. Extremely clean, free internet, laundry available, a/c and a very helpful staff. I would recommend staying here to anyone. The only small drawback is that it's about 30-45 minutes away from a few of the main going-out areas (Shibuya, Roppongi, Shinjuku) and the subways close around 12:15. Plan on either coming back before then, staying out all night till at least 5 (which I did a few times and is quite common among the population) or paying about 4500 yen for a cab ride. Other than that, though, just a great experience.

74%

The staff is friendly and helpful. I only stayed here 3 nights just to rest from the day's activities. The prices are reasonable/affordable. This is the first time in a hostel, pretty tight living area but feasable nevertheless. Overall, not too bad. Just make sure if you go here, to find that fedex office that they have on the map. You probably won't see it right away once out of the subway station but you may see the Hertz/Toyota sign which is directly across from it. And the side road where it's located, is more like an alleyway not a street, so keep an eye out.
